eBay, in collaboration with the Council of Fashion Designers of America (CFDA) and the British Fashion Council (BFC), has launched its first-ever Pre-Loved Fashion Week, taking place simultaneously in New York and London on Sept. 12. This pioneering event underscores eBay’s dedication to promoting sustainable fashion by spotlighting pre-owned designer clothing and accessories.

One of the highlights of Pre-Loved Fashion Week is the live, shoppable runway show titled “Endless Runway.” This unique event allows fashion enthusiasts to purchase items directly from the runway, showcasing a curated selection of pre-loved pieces from top designers. The runway show will be followed by daily drops on eBay, offering a continuously refreshed collection of high-quality, second-hand fashion. These drops will feature selected items for their style, condition, and brand prestige, making designer fashion more accessible to a broader audience.

The partnership with CFDA and BFC brings significant industry credibility to eBay’s initiative, aligning it with two of the most influential fashion organizations in the world. This collaboration highlights the growing importance of sustainability within the fashion industry, as both organizations have been actively promoting responsible practices among designers and brands. By teaming up with these fashion councils, eBay is positioning itself as a leader in the circular fashion movement, encouraging consumers to rethink their shopping habits and embrace the potential of preloved fashion.

eBay’s Pre-Loved Fashion Week is a natural extension of its “preloved” strategy. It has been a key focus for the company as it aims to capitalize on the increasing demand for sustainable and circular fashion options. The event is designed to challenge the stigma often associated with second-hand clothing by presenting preloved items in a high-fashion context. By doing so, eBay hopes to change consumer perceptions and encourage more people to consider the environmental benefits of buying preloved fashion.

As eBay continues to expand its preloved offerings, the launch of Pre-Loved Fashion Week, in partnership with CFDA and BFC, marks a significant milestone in its mission to promote sustainable fashion. The event not only celebrates the value of preloved items but also sets the stage for a future where second-hand fashion is not just a practical choice but a fashionable one.
